Did you know you can watch thousands of feature films, documentaries, and bingeable series for free from our library? Get out your library card and sign up for Kanopy to get started today! Here’s how it works:
- Go to morristownhamblen.kanopy.com
- Enter your library, library card number and phone number
- Create a Kanopy account
- Start watching videos! The viewing experience on Kanopy is easier than ever with the switch from play credits to tickets. You’ll get a set number of tickets each month and you can watch as many titles as our library’s ticket limit allows. From a title’s details page, you will be able to easily see how many tickets are required and how long you’ll have to watch it before pressing play.

Summer Reading Begins! May 13

Summer Reading registration OPENs May 13! 
This year’s theme is Unearth a Story! 



You can sign your child or teen up any time during our fun, FREE 6-week program.
Stop by the Children’s Library to register and pick up a reading log!
There is an early literacy log for kids age 0-3, a bingo style log for children 4-12, and a reading log for teens to track pages read.
When you complete a reading log, return it to the Children’s Library to get a prize pack! You can complete up to 3 reading logs during the program for more prizes and chances to win a grand prize drawing!
The last day to turn in a reading log is June 26 by noon.
Sprinkled into the 6-week period, there will be some fun, FREE programs targeted for different age groups, and some that allow a mix of different age groups to participate.
